The Poopy Diaper Game
On the episode, Momma Duggar was having a baby shower for her expecting daughter-in-law. They played a shower game that looked pretty fun to me, but probably gross to most people. Let me tell you all about it:
Prep: Number the diapers. Melt the miniature candy bars. Place melted miniature candy bars in diapers (noting what type of candy bar is in each diaper). Provide the individuals playing this game a list of the candy bars used. The guests have to open the diapers, pass them around, and guess what type of "surprise" is inside of each diaper. The person with the most correctly guessed candy bars wins.
Sounds like loads (pun intended) of fun doesn't it?
